Marques de Caceres Gran Reserva Rioja 2001 6 Bottles

"Intense, dark cherry-red colour. Complex bouquet that reveals a splendid balance of mature fruit and a delicate touch of spice (vanilla, refined leather) from the French oak. Powerful in the mouth with sensations of fleshy, crystallized fruit that highlight a pleasant fullness in which the slightly toasted notes from the wood are perfectly integrated. A very elegant wine that promises to develop splendidly in bottle." Winery Notes

The Bodegas was established some 50 years ago by the Forner family, who at the time were owners of a Grand Cru Classe property in Bordeaux. It is situated in the village of Cenicero, in the heart of the Rioja Alta.

Rioja Gran Reserva that’s full-bodied and densely layered. Produced only in the best vintages, Gran Reserve must be aged at least 5 years before release. This one from the well known house of Marques de Caceres was aged in French oak for 28 months and then four more years in the bottle before release. The result is an intense and complex wine that’s fully ready to be enjoyed. The tannins are supple and soft and the flavors go on and on. - The most important red wine varietal for both everyday and world-class Spanish wines. Frequently, the wines made from Tempranillo have aromas of black cherry fruit as well as leather and earthy qualities. Some studies have shown that this varietal is a relative of Pinot Noir. The two most famous areas for great Tempranillo based wines are the Ribera del Duero and the Rioja. In the Duero, the wines are commonly blended with Cabernet and/or Merlot.
